What seems to be happening is the registry still has an entry asking Windows to start the Norton Auto-Protect Service. However this message:

Indicates that the file the registry entry is pointing to no longer exists (you have deleted it). Therefore the error log has been created. Typical of an incomplete uninstall, however if it isn't causing problems, it doesn't look critical. You could go to start>>>run type services.msc browse through the list created and see if there is an entry for Norton Auto-Protect Service. If there is highlight it and right click, choose properties, then under start-up chooses disabled. This should stop the service attempting to startup, and stop the error logs.
